ALERT: FeedGuard validator rejecting plugin-generated feeds.

FeedGuard now enforces strict episode GUID uniqueness and rejects enclosures without a declared byte length. Plugins emitting duplicate GUIDs or zero-length enclosures will see their feeds quarantined, not published. This check cannot be bypassed per-feed. Update your plugin to populate both fields before the next publish cycle; quarantined feeds auto-release once revalidated. Validation rules, error codes, and sample payloads are documented on the page below.

operations page: https://confluence.lumicsys.internal/projects/display/projects/display

Heads up: if the Lintrock baseline file in the Quarrow repo drifts from main, CI fails with a "stale baseline" error even when the code is fine. Quick fix is to regenerate the baseline on a clean checkout and re-push. If a customer build is blocked, confirm the failing run matches the token below before escalating.

build token for yadug-yagag: htk21_c863c33eb8b82c0c9c152

Subject: Key rotation — LeafLoom drift recalibration

Maintainers,

The humidity sensors in Bay 4 of the Thornquist greenhouse drifted ~6% over three weeks, so the LeafLoom controller now recalibrates nightly against the reference probe. That change required reissuing the telemetry service credential; the old one is revoked as of today. Update your local env files before the next deploy or ingestion will silently drop readings. The new key for the internal telemetry endpoint follows.

API key for bageg-kajef: vxb2-ss

# Log sampling for the Wrennet notification service
# This service emits roughly 40k log lines per minute at peak, so we
# sample INFO at 5% and keep WARN/ERROR at 100%. If support needs full
# traces for an incident, flip sample_rate to 1.0 for no more than one
# hour — the sink fills quickly. Sampled logs are written to the store below.

replica DSN, yadup-hahig: mongodb://gilys_svc:Mx@db-5f8f.norvasoft.internal:5432/eliion